Trade Union Protest in Brussels Turns Violent

A major trade union protest has taken place in Brussels. Tens of thousands showed their opposition to possible cuts by the Belgian Government.

The police have counted 80,000 demonstrators in the Belgian capital, a much higher peak than the 60,000 people mobilized after the establishment of the new federal government, which is preparing major cuts in the draft budget 2026.
